Background & Purpose
The Bank for International Settlements helps central banks keep up with rapid technological developments. Because Riksbanken needs parliamentary approval to co-finance related activities, they requested permission to support the Nordic hub.
The Decision
The Swedish parliament approved Riksbanken's proposal to co-finance the BIS Innovation Hub Nordic Centre with up to 30 million Swedish kronor per year.

In Practice
- Riksbanken is officially permitted to co-finance the BIS Innovation Hub Nordic Centre.
- The funding can reach a maximum of 30 million Swedish kronor per year.
- The financial support is approved for a period of five years.
